Learn moreA challenging trail incorporating a high level of technical features.
This as an extremely difficult (Double Black) trail with steep jumps and gap jumps. Legacy is recommended for very experienced riders only.
The Goat Farm Mountain Bike Park contains over 20km of mountain bike trails and a dedicated Skills Park with skills and jump areas. The Goat Farm trails range from Easy (Green) to Extreme (Double Black) and include four trails suitable for adaptive cyclists.

Extremely Difficult
Extremely Difficult (Double Black) - Recommended for very experienced riders with a high level of technical skills. Extreme trails contain variable surfaces, very challenging terrain and/or very steep sections. Riders will encounter unavoidable obstacles and technical trail features that may not be rollable. Gap Jumps will be encountered on this level of trail at the Goat Farm Mountain Bike Park.
Summer months (December to April) can be extremely hot. Start your ride with a full water bottle. Trail has a natural surface of granite and rock so caution is advised. Choose your trail carefully! This trail has steep jumps and non-rollable features such as gap jumps.
In case of an emergency on the trail, always carry a mobile phone and basic first aid supplies. The nearest hospital is St John of God Midland Public Hospital.
The main trailhead is adjacent to the car park. Trailhead facilities include toilets, picnic tables, an information shelter and shaded areas to take a break between rides. There are also picnic tables in the shade at the upper trailhead near to where this trail starts.
